都書文 江蘇省無錫市江南中學
當前,中小學普遍關注學生創新意識、高階思維和實踐能力的發展,大力推進工程教育,以培養學生工程思維和解決實際問題能力為核心目標。而物聯網作為工程教育不可或缺的一部分,在《義務教育信息科技課程標準(2022年版)》(以下簡稱“新課標”)中更是作為三大課程內容模塊之一被提出,要求學生不僅是技術的體驗者,更是技術的理解者、創新者與思辨者。當前,物聯網模塊教學實踐多在創客類課程中以項目式學習的方式開展。以智慧家居項目為例,設定項目目標為圍繞家居生活發現生活中的實際問題,利用物聯網等相關技術創作作品解決問題。但該項目為開放式主題,學生因為缺少生活經驗,難以提出創意想法并解決實際問題。因此,筆者從理解性學習的視角出發,將項目學習定位為對“物聯網實踐與探索”模塊知識內容的深度理解,培養學生理解并能夠運用物聯網知識解決生活中的實際問題。同時,融入人工智能技術,設計并組織項目學習,充分利用生成式人工智能對課堂進行拓展。
1.項目背景
智慧家居作為物聯網的典型應用之一,是在互聯網影響之下物聯化的體現,也是較為貼近學生生活的物聯系統。項目以智慧家居為主題,引導學生關注真實的生活場景,發現生活中家居存在的問題,并采用物聯網技術等提出解決方案,設計原型系統,完成相關作品的制作。該項目旨在提高學生對日常生活中的問題的關注程度,針對發現的問題,提出科學的解決方案,培養學生綜合利用已有知識與技能解決問題的能力。
2.學情分析
七年級的學生思維活躍、樂于發現,善于在動手實踐中發現問題、思考問題,其具有一定的編程能力、邏輯思維能力,而且在學習上具有主動性,具備獲取信息和加工信息的能力,能夠在教師的引導下主動完成知識的建構。
3.項目目標
結合新課標對“物聯網實踐與探索”模塊的內容要求,確定項目知識內容(如下頁圖)。
(1)學習目標
①通過對物聯網典型應用場景—智能家居進行探討和分析,感受萬物互聯的場景,了解物聯網的特征概念,理解物聯網與互聯網的異同。

②根據功能需求,學會剖析、處理和設計實現需求的可行方法,并體會數據“采集→傳輸→處理→應用”的物聯網實現過程。
③感受物聯網的強大和樂趣,能夠梳理程序邏輯,實現和體驗小型智能家居系統。
④在合作、共享中學習,學會辯證地看待物聯網發展對社會生活的影響。
(2)核心素養目標
①通過生成式人工智能提供豐富的知識與學習資源,開闊項目選題思路,輔助小組協作的開展,學會以信息科技學科的思維方式去思考和解決生活中的問題。
②在解決項目問題的過程中,了解和熟悉常用的數字化工具與資源,根據需要合理選擇,提升數字化學習與創新能力。
③在搭建小型物聯系統時,經歷分析問題、原型設計、功能實現以及測試與優化等過程,培養計算思維。
④在了解不同物聯網系統的過程中,學會客觀認識物聯網技術發展對社會生活的影響。在小組探究的過程中,能夠與項目組成員進行有效交流,提高合作交流能力,提升信息社會責任素養。
4.項目設計與實踐
依照界定問題、搭建系統原型、讀取數據、應用數據的物聯網技術解決問題思路,本項目分為四個教學環節,并圍繞項目核心問題,細化四個子問題,分別對應四個教學環節。具體項目設計與實踐思路如下表所示。
(1)發布項目主題,聚焦問題場景
核心問題:智慧家居是物聯網嗎?
學習任務:①借助ChatGPT了解智慧家居能夠解決什么問題?②結合自己的生活經驗,明確智慧家居作品的選題方向。③了解物聯網的概念,理解互聯網與物聯網的異同。
教學環節:①頭腦風暴—學生在此環節缺乏生活經驗,需要更多的資料引導學生思考。教師提供ChatGPT,學生借助ChatGPT提問和獲取信息。教師啟發學生創意構思各種居家生活場景,并為學生制訂主題、確定選題提供可參考的思路。②引導思考—教師在此環節提出思考性問題:“智慧家居是物聯網嗎?為什么?”
設計意圖:引導學生借助ChatGPT為智慧家居的選題提供引導性思路,并理解物聯網的概念,了解物聯網與互聯網的異同,主動發現和判斷身邊的物聯網應用。
(2)拓展功能需求,解構實現過程
核心問題:智慧家居場景中數據經歷了哪些智能化的實現過程?
學習任務:①小組討論,設計集多種功能為一體的小型智能家居物聯系統原型,將想法可視化呈現。②理解物聯系統中數據的實現過程。

?
教學環節:①細化功能需求——學生通過搜集資料,細化選題的功能需求,提出智慧家居中溫濕度控制、燈光控制等功能需求,并嘗試將設計的智慧家居系統原型可視化呈現。②引導分析智能控制的實現過程——教師提出核心問題:“溫濕度、燈光是如何實現智能控制的?”以燈光自動控制為例,學生提出當室內光線昏暗時,自動打開家中的燈,當周圍環境光線充足時,自動關閉家中的燈。③理解物聯網系統的工作過程和基本原理——進一步引導思考:智能控制過程是通過什么信息判斷燈光的亮暗?它的實現過程是什么?本環節旨在引導學生從分析真實的物聯網應用出發,建構物聯網相關概念,并在分析的過程中,理解物聯網系統的工作過程和基本原理。對于分析光線數據判斷的過程,學生相對較容易理解,教師可進一步提問:“在這一過程中,數據(光線)經歷了哪些階段?”教師通過該問題引導學生思考數據“采集→傳輸→處理→應用”的物聯網實現過程。
設計意圖:通過對智慧家居物聯系統的設計與搭建,探索物聯網中數據采集、處理、反饋控制等基本功能,理解數據“采集→傳輸→處理→應用”的物聯網實現過程。
(3)梳理程序邏輯,實現功能架構
核心問題:如何搭建智慧家居的硬件系統,實現智能化功能?
學習任務:①根據設計方案,確定作品使用的開源硬件和實現每個功能模塊需要的傳感器及相關組件,體驗簡易物聯系統的基本流程。②將現實的事物轉化為可以用計算機處理的對象,搭建并調試程序。
教學環節:①系統集成——學生已設計出智慧家居作品功能雛形,但欠缺實踐。教師引導學生分析設計作品的程序邏輯,梳理整個控制流程,進行功能需求程序的邏輯分析,并繪制原理圖。學生根據設計的智能家居功能架構,思考可用哪些傳感器實現功能,并解決不同傳感器如何利用Mind+編程軟件與Arduino開源硬件連接的問題,歷經設計、搭建與編程的過程,體驗簡易物聯系統的基本流程。②錯誤調試——在搭建與編程的過程中,學生會遇到不同的問題,如程序沖突、程序錯誤、模塊損壞等,教師鼓勵學生自行討論解決問題。
設計意圖:引導學生學會將現實事物轉化為可以用計算機處理的對象,提高對事物進行抽象和轉化的能力。在編程與調試的過程中,以錯促學,在問題解決中過程提升動手實踐能力,強化計算思維。
(4)延伸拓展項目,評估交流分享
核心問題:智慧家居如何完善才能更加便捷和智能?
學習任務:①設計家居應用的外部結構,并選擇合適的材料。②小組展示作品,交流不同作品的特征,總結概括物聯網應用產品的特征,共同討論物聯網的特征。
教學環節:①設計家居應用的外部結構——學生在實現功能需求的基礎上,著手考慮智慧家居的完整性和美觀性,并繪制結構圖。②選擇合適的材料——學生為外部結構選擇制作材料,如椴木板、亞克力板等,了解榫卯鑲嵌等材料的拼接方法。③小組分享設計及實踐成果——在各小組獨立完成對作品的整體設計與制作后,小組間分享和展示。④小組交流討論,各抒己見——在展示環節后,教師引導學生思考不同物聯網作品的特征,共同討論物聯網全面感知、可靠傳遞、智能處理的特征,以及生活中的物聯網應用為我們的生活提供了哪些便捷,是否存在弊端。
設計意圖:探討分析典型物聯網應用并總結物聯網特征,引導學生敏銳感知物聯網技術對生活的影響,客觀看待物聯網的重要價值,產生探究新技術的興趣。
“物聯網實踐與探索”模塊的教學從真實情境出發明確項目需求,以工程思維培養為項目目標,利用工程學思想來提升項目質量。而理解性學習理念能夠在項目開展過程中加深學生對核心知識概念的理解,引導學生像工程師一樣思考和解決問題,這也為工程教育實踐落地提供了可行思路。